
A yoga class designed for Littles is very different from an adult class.
This class is filled with engaging games, stories + activities that incorporate traditional yoga poses, breathing and mindfulness techniques to restore, nurture, and grow.
Littles will learn fun ways to strengthen their body + improve balance using basic and challenging yoga poses, partner and group poses and imaginative games.
Through mindfulness activities, simple breathing exercises and relaxation/visualization techniques, they will learn creative ways to cope with stress + anxiety.
These classes will help to build self-esteem, nurture self-love and teach the importance of cooperation + showing kindness to others.
